Specifications
| Product Specifications | |
|---|---|
| Metering Technology | Positive Displacement |
| Temperature Compensation | True (embedded thermistors) |
| Reverse Flow Detection | Yes |
| Flow Conditioning Required | No |
| NMEA 2000 Certified | Yes |
| Maximum Flow Rate | 15 Gallons Per Minute (946 Liters Per Hour) |

Frequently Asked Questions
What is the Maretron FFM100 Fuel Flow Monitor used for?
The Maretron FFM100 Fuel Flow Monitor is used to accurately measure the rate of fuel consumption and total fuel used by a vessel's engine(s). This data enables precise fuel management, optimization of engine performance, and improved route planning.
How accurate is the Maretron FFM100 Fuel Flow Monitor?
The FFM100 utilizes positive displacement metering technology, delivering unprecedented accuracy, akin to commercial-grade systems. This is further enhanced by true temperature compensation, providing superior fuel consumption calculations.
Does the Maretron FFM100 Fuel Flow Monitor require additional components for installation?
Yes, the Maretron FFM100 requires a separate flow sender to be ordered, as it is designed to be adaptable to different fluid types and installation requirements. The main FFM100 unit handles the signal processing and NMEA 2000 communication.
Can the Maretron FFM100 Fuel Flow Monitor be used for fluids other than fuel?
Yes, the FFM100 can be used for monitoring the flow of fluids other than standard diesel or gasoline, provided the appropriate flow sender designed for that specific fluid is ordered separately. This offers versatility for various marine fluid management needs.
Is the Maretron FFM100 Fuel Flow Monitor NMEA 2000 certified?
Yes, the Maretron FFM100 is NMEA 2000 certified, ensuring seamless integration with other compatible NMEA 2000 displays and network components for comprehensive vessel data monitoring.
